1. What is the Knots to Miles Conversion?

The calculator converts speed in knots to miles per hour and calculates distance traveled. 1 knot equals 1.15078 miles per hour, which is essential for maritime and aviation navigation where speed is typically measured in knots but distance may be needed in miles.

5.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q1: Why are nautical miles and knots used?
A: Nautical miles (and knots, which are nautical miles per hour) are used in aviation and maritime navigation because they relate directly to the Earth's latitude/longitude coordinates (1 nautical mile = 1 minute of latitude).

Q3: Can I calculate time if I know distance and speed?
A: Yes, you can rearrange the formula: Time = Distance / Speed. Just ensure all units are consistent.

Q4: What's the difference between statute miles and nautical miles?
A: A statute mile is 5,280 feet (land mile), while a nautical mile is about 6,076 feet (1,852 meters), based on the Earth's circumference.

Q5: How do I convert the result to kilometers?
A: Multiply miles by 1.60934 to get kilometers. For mph to km/h, use the same conversion factor.
